QUESTION NO. 3
QUESTION: Councillor C. Jones
To ask the manager how many people are on the Council housing waiting list for the Tallaght South Electoral Area and what is the longest period of years that any one on the current list has been on the list?
REPLY:
There are currently 6365 applicants on the Council's Housing List , 3025 applicants have expressed a preference for accommodation in the Tallaght South housing area. The average waiting period on this list is 3.5 years.
The current Scheme of Letting Priorities as adopted by South Dublin County Council on 12th December 2005 and approved by the Minister for Housing and Urban Renewal on 20th December 2006 was implemented in June 2007 following notification to existing housing applicants and update of each application to refleclt current housing circumstances. Several policy changes occured, including:-
1. Applications are now considered on a Time on the List basis , rather than on a Points basis . It was agreed to allow existing applicants who had received points under the old Scheme to keep those points in order to maintain position on the list, these points will not change and from implementation date applications are considered on a time on list basis. All new applications will be considered on a time on list basis only.
2. Areas of housing preference are determined by reference to the Electoral Areas. Applicants are considered for housing on the basis of their stated areas of preference ratherAreas rather than on an estate basis.
3. The Scheme of Letting Priorities provides that where a valid offer of accomodation is made within a stated area of housing prefernece and that offer is refused, one further offer of accommodatin will be advanced in an alterantive housing area of their choice and where that subsequent offer is refused, their housing appliation is closed. Furthermore, applicants are precluded from re-applying for Council housing for a period of one year.
The average waiting time for a house is approximately 3 years, however approx. eleven no. applicants have been on the list for an average of 9 years because of repeat refusals of offers of accommodation. The previous scheme of Letting Priorities made no provision for removal from the housing list where a valid offer of accommodation was made.
